Asociación Apoyo Familiar Casa del Niño Arco Iris is a neighborhood center working to provide for the educational and nutritional needs of local children and families, with a focus on community capacity building. Located in a neighborhood between the city of Buenos Aires and La Plata (the capital city of the Province of Buenos Aires), this center is dedicated to child care and aid to families, in a zone where parents are often unable to provide for the educational and nutritional needs of their children, nor be available to care for them during the day. This center, therefore, was established fifteen years ago as part of an international system of child care centers, and since that time has provided for the daily meals and extracurricular education of the neighborhood’s children. A great deal of community involvement has been stimulated through support programs that reach out to local families.
The cooperative is a collaboration of six women who have taken on the challenge of bettering their children’s lives through this economic endeavor. Through sales of these products, the women will be investing in their own lives and their children’s future. The cooperative also puts funds aside from all sales to support continuing education to deepen their understanding of the economics and responsibilities involved in running a business. The information gathered through their cooperative will also further efforts of other women in the developing world, in offering their achievements as an example of how others can create a better future now!
